Job Summary
We are looking for a Java Backend Developer with strong hands-on experience in Core Java, Spring Boot, Microservices, and Cloud platforms (AWS/Azure/GCP). The role involves building scalable backend services, developing RESTful APIs, and working in cloud-based environments to support enterprise-grade applications.
Key Responsibilities
- Design, develop, and maintain backend services using Java and Spring Boot
- Build and manage RESTful APIs for high-performance applications
- Develop and maintain microservices-based architecture
- Work on database design and optimization (SQL/NoSQL)
- Deploy and manage applications in cloud environments
- Collaborate with frontend teams, QA, DevOps, and stakeholders
- Ensure code quality, performance, security, and scalability
- Participate in code reviews, debugging, and production support
Mandatory Technical Skills
- Core Java (Java 8+)
- JAVA Backend+ Cloud - Core Java [Preferable 1.8 or later], Spring Boot, Restful Web Api, Microservices, OAuth, Spring Security, Google Cloud.
- Spring Boot experience which should be 6+ years
- Spring MVC, Spring Data JPA / Hibernate
- Microservices architecture
- REST APIs
- SQL databases (MySQL / PostgreSQL / Oracle)
- Cloud platform experience (AWS or Azure or GCP)
- Application deployment
- Environment configuration
- Version control: Git
- Build tools: Maven / Gradle
Cloud & DevOps (Must-Have)
- Hands-on experience with at least one cloud platform:
- AWS (EC2, S3, RDS, IAM) or
- Azure (App Services, Azure SQL, Azure DevOps) or
- GCP
- Experience with Docker (containerization)
- Exposure to CI/CD pipelines (Jenkins / Azure DevOps / GitHub Actions)
Good to Have
- Spring Security (JWT / OAuth2)
- NoSQL databases (MongoDB / Cassandra)
- Kubernetes
- Monitoring tools (CloudWatch, App Insights, etc.)
- Healthcare / BFSI domain experience
Soft Skills
- Strong problem-solving and debugging skills
- Good communication and stakeholder management
- Ability to work independently in an Agile environment
Education
- B.E. / B.Tech in Computer Science, IT, or related field